概括
萨尔科病患者1年肺功能下降并不能预测死亡率. 然而,肺功能2年下降与沙尔科病的死亡风险增加有关.

背景情况:
- 渐进性肺纤维化是由1年的肺功能下降定义的.
- 对于了解疾病进展来说,研究沙尔科毒症中肺功能变化的研究至关重要.
研究的目的:
- 为了评估发生和临床意义的1年肺功能下降在萨尔科伊多सिस患者.
- 为了确定早期肺功能下降是否预测了沙尔科病的长期结果.
主要方法:
- 在一家专门的沙尔科毒症诊所进行的回顾性观察性研究.
- 分析肺功能参数,包括强迫生命能力 (FVC) 和一氧化碳 (DLCO) 扩散能力.
主要成果:
- 18.4%的沙尔科毒症患者经历了一年肺功能下降 (预测FVC≥5%或预测DLCO≥10%).
- 一年的下降与两年的下降有关 (≥10%的FVC或≥15%的DLCO),在7.4%的患者中观察到.
- 一年肺功能下降与生存无关,但两年下降预测死亡率.
结论:
- 一个12个月的肺功能下降不是一个预测者,更糟糕的生存在肉类瘤发病.
- 长期的肺功能下降 (24 个月) 与沙尔科病的死亡风险增加有关.
